Hay alguna manera de liberar la memora de todas las variables?
mysql_free_result($resp); <= pero que actué con todas las variables de la pagina, se puede?
SAludos...
| ||||
Si lo haces por tema de recursos no veo la necesidad de hacerlo. Dados los equipos de hoy en dia no vas a apreciar la diferencia.
__________________ ¿Te apasiona el mundo del guión? El portal del guión |
| ||||
Pero es que cuando acaba un script de php se cierra automáticamente todas las conexiones. Haces muchas consultas en una misma página php??
__________________ ¿Te apasiona el mundo del guión? El portal del guión |
| ||||
tengo unos script hace tiempo... donde nose porqeu motivo consulto con distintas variables: $res = mysql_query(.... $res2 = mysql_query(.... No queda otra que hacer dos mysql_free_result()? O hay alguna manera de detectar cuales variables son de consultas para poder leberarlas dinamicamente? |
| ||||
Si después de hacer la consulta de $res2 no vas a utilizar $res yo utilizaría las dos consultas con la misma variable ($res) y después haría un mysql_free_result() de $res. Si no tendrás que hacer dos mysql_free_result().
__________________ ¿Te apasiona el mundo del guión? El portal del guión |
| ||||
Es posible liberar la memoria como muestra el ejemplo? $resp = mysql_query("select * from mensajes where mid='$mid'"); $datos = mysql_fetch_array($resp); mysql_free_result($resp); echo"MID: $datos[0]<br>POR: $datos[1]<br>MSG: $datos[2]<br>";
__________________ SAludos, QSK RISO :cool: |